1.1 Project identification:
What is project identification? Before we start to plan or design or construct a project, we must to understand what projects we should be building. That goes back to the very beginning what are our needs.
For example, the HK Shanghai Hotel Group back in the 1900s, the group wants to build a hotel in Shanghai and they decide to build a 6 story hotel in Shanghai. It was in the H shape. The H is for the beginning letter for the Hong Kong and Shanghai Hotel Group (HSH).
After the war, the HSH group move to HK and they started to build the Peninsula Hotel in Tsim Sha Tsui in Hong Kong. In order to remember their hotel in Shanghai, they copy the same outlook of the hotel in Shanghai and hence the HK Peninsula hotel is in the same H shape.
However, any owner or developer can build some other properties. It can be a residential building like the Galaxia Tower, or an office like the Cheung Kong Center. Or it can be a club house or an exhibition center. The needs can be the owner's goals or expectation. Or it can be a business objective. Like constructing a race Course or a holiday resort.
1.2 Research methods:
Research methods are the means, ways or procedures, in some way , for executing the research or the subject in mind where we want to fond the solutions to the problems. For example, finding the fastest methods for building a bridge. How to find out the methods is the research method.
There are different ways for these research. In the broader sense, we can either use quantitative research method. This is the method which use statistics or some quantitive calculations method to find out the truth or opinions for problem or finding a solution.
